Sir Charles Sherrington
An English neuroscientist known for his pioneering research on reflexes, synaptic transmission, and the integration of the nervous system, awarded the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ine in 1932.
Action Potential
A temporary shift in the electrical charge across a cell membrane, leading to the transmission of nerve impulses along neurons.
Chemical Message
Signals transmitted through the release of chemical substances (neurotransmitters, hormones, etc.) from one part of the body to another to convey messages or trigger responses.
Electrical Impulse
A sudden surge of electricity through a conductor, often used in reference to the rapid transmission of signals within nerves.
